Assessment Technology of Risk and Risk Tradeoff in Protecting Health and Environment
Technology of risk assessment and risk tradeoff analysis is very essential in protecting health and environment. As one of the member of the brainpower to support Ministry of Economy, Trade and Industry of Japan from 2001, I mainly focus on researches on methodology and tool development on risk and risk tradeoff assessment and management of chemicals and new energy such as biomass energy and ammonia hydrogen energy. We have provided solutions to the needs of Japan society, and have contributed to policy making, and international standardization.
